This helps explains a lot as there is no real breed of dog called Alaskan Husky. It is actually a term given to dogs bred for sled dogs which are nearly always mixed breeds. Mushers put different breeds together to try and create the best sled dogs. Over the years they have used many breeds including the "Husky", Malamute as well as St Bernards etc. These mixes were given the general term Alaskan Husky. Which is why they feasibly could have so many different looking pups in one litter. In the others their could be Akita, Norwegian Elk Hound which explains some of the markings and body shape. Spitz is a possibility in some when looking at the ears ie: pointed, whether standing or not. In either case, they are a mix of generally several breeds including hounds. As for being an actual breed, not really.

Going to give the weigt and height for the female breeds that have been mentioned --from my breeds book. These are the statistics for the 'average' of the breeds--naturally there are exceptions to the rule but this is the 'usual' ranges. And being a mix could make a difference in the size and weight somewhere in between the mix that it is! It can help a little at least in trying to guess the breeds. So here goes: (Putting the biggest breeds first)
1. Akita---75-110 lbs----24-28" (Too big ?)
2. Alaskan Malamute--70-85 lbs---22-24" (too big?)
3. Norwegian Elkhound--40-55 lbs---18-20"
4. Siberian Husky---35-50 lbs---20-22" (note that the Husky is a little taller than the Elkhound but not quite as heavy)
5. Border Collie----27-42 lbs---18-21"
6. Shiba Inu---18-28 lbs---13-15" (too small?)
